Qasrik-e Olya (Persian: قصريك عليا, also Romanized as Qaşrīk-e ‘Olyā; also known as Qasrīk and Qaşrīk)[1] is a village in Shepiran Rural District, Kuhsar District, Salmas County, West Azerbaijan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 231, in 35 families.[2]
